A group of importers of American beef from the CIS region visited the meat processing plant in USA

For the first time in seven years, a group of importers of American beef from the CIS region visited the Greater Omaha Packing (GOP) plant in Omaha, Nebraska.

The group includes importers from five countries in the region: Azerbaijan, Georgia,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an, and Ukraine. 

During the visit, participants learned about carcass grading, cutting, trimming, packaging, and new products that the plant has started producing for international markets.

The group’s itinerary also includes a visit to the Tyson Fresh Meats plant in Dakota Dunes, South Dakota, as well as training through the BEEF 101 program at West Texas A&M University in Amarillo, Texas.

The delegation is accompanied by representatives of the U.S. Meat Export Federation (USMEF), Galina Kochubeeva and Yuri Barutkin.
